发布时间:2023-01-10 18:38:05
全微程序设计团队是一家专注于JAVA/PYTHON/PHP/ASP/安卓/小程序开发的软件开发团队,十年开发经验让我身经百战,若您有需求而我们恰好专业。
同时,我们也有文稿文档代写服务,文档降重润文服务,好评如潮,期待您的光临哦。
今天将为大家分析一个餐厅预约系统,餐厅预约系统项目使用框架为SSM(MYECLIPSE),选用开发工具为idea。
表餐桌详情测试表
| 餐桌详情编号 | 餐桌详情名称 | 餐桌详情条件 | 餐桌详情步骤 | 餐桌详情说明 | 餐桌详情结果 |
|---|---|---|---|---|---|
| test_detailtable | 餐桌详情测试用例 | 在页面中点击任意餐桌详情超链接 | 在页面中点击餐桌超链接 | 获取餐桌id信息后,将跳转到对应餐桌控制层中获取餐桌详情信息,并将Table字段信息返回展示到页面中 | 页面展示餐桌的详细信息,餐桌详情功能正确 |
修改餐桌信息用例描述,具体用例描述如表2-x所示:
表2-x修改餐桌信息用例描述表
| 编号 | 1-x | 用例名称 | 修改餐桌信息 |
|---|---|---|---|
| 使用人员 | 用户 | ||
| 输入 | 餐桌、餐桌id、编号、状态、 | ||
| 系统响应 | 系统提示修改餐桌信息成功,并跳转餐桌管理页面 | ||
| 前置条件 | 用户登录 | 后置条件 | 用户成功修改餐桌 |
| 交互行为 | 1.用户登录系统 2.用户输入需修改的餐桌信息,进行修改 3.系统校验餐桌信息 4.根据餐桌id从数据库table表中同步修改后的餐桌信息 5.返回页面修改餐桌成功信息,跳转到餐桌管理页面 | ||
| 特别说明 | 用户需先登录 | ||
表管理员详情测试表
| 管理员详情编号 | 管理员详情名称 | 管理员详情条件 | 管理员详情步骤 | 管理员详情说明 | 管理员详情结果 |
|---|---|---|---|---|---|
| test_detailadmin | 管理员详情测试用例 | 在页面中点击任意管理员详情超链接 | 在页面中点击管理员超链接 | 获取管理员id信息后,将跳转到对应管理员控制层中获取管理员详情信息,并将Admin字段信息返回展示到页面中 | 页面展示管理员的详细信息,管理员详情功能正确 |
修改管理员信息用例描述,具体用例描述如表2-x所示:
表2-x修改管理员信息用例描述表
| 编号 | 1-x | 用例名称 | 修改管理员信息 |
|---|---|---|---|
| 使用人员 | 用户 | ||
| 输入 | 管理员id、账号、管理员、 | ||
| 系统响应 | 系统提示修改管理员信息成功,并跳转管理员管理页面 | ||
| 前置条件 | 用户登录 | 后置条件 | 用户成功修改管理员 |
| 交互行为 | 1.用户登录系统 2.用户输入需修改的管理员信息,进行修改 3.系统校验管理员信息 4.根据管理员id从数据库admin表中同步修改后的管理员信息 5.返回页面修改管理员成功信息,跳转到管理员管理页面 | ||
| 特别说明 | 用户需先登录 | ||
表客户详情测试表
| 客户详情编号 | 客户详情名称 | 客户详情条件 | 客户详情步骤 | 客户详情说明 | 客户详情结果 |
|---|---|---|---|---|---|
| test_detailcustomer | 客户详情测试用例 | 在页面中点击任意客户详情超链接 | 在页面中点击客户超链接 | 获取客户id信息后,将跳转到对应客户控制层中获取客户详情信息,并将Customer字段信息返回展示到页面中 | 页面展示客户的详细信息,客户详情功能正确 |
修改客户信息用例描述,具体用例描述如表2-x所示:
表2-x修改客户信息用例描述表
| 编号 | 1-x | 用例名称 | 修改客户信息 |
|---|---|---|---|
| 使用人员 | 用户 | ||
| 输入 | 年龄、密码、昵称、客户id、客户、账号、 | ||
| 系统响应 | 系统提示修改客户信息成功,并跳转客户管理页面 | ||
| 前置条件 | 用户登录 | 后置条件 | 用户成功修改客户 |
| 交互行为 | 1.用户登录系统 2.用户输入需修改的客户信息,进行修改 3.系统校验客户信息 4.根据客户id从数据库customer表中同步修改后的客户信息 5.返回页面修改客户成功信息,跳转到客户管理页面 | ||
| 特别说明 | 用户需先登录 | ||
表菜品详情测试表
| 菜品详情编号 | 菜品详情名称 | 菜品详情条件 | 菜品详情步骤 | 菜品详情说明 | 菜品详情结果 |
|---|---|---|---|---|---|
| test_detaildish | 菜品详情测试用例 | 在页面中点击任意菜品详情超链接 | 在页面中点击菜品超链接 | 获取菜品id信息后,将跳转到对应菜品控制层中获取菜品详情信息,并将Dish字段信息返回展示到页面中 | 页面展示菜品的详细信息,菜品详情功能正确 |
修改菜品信息用例描述,具体用例描述如表2-x所示:
表2-x修改菜品信息用例描述表
| 编号 | 1-x | 用例名称 | 修改菜品信息 |
|---|---|---|---|
| 使用人员 | 用户 | ||
| 输入 | 名字、图片、类型id、类型、菜品id、菜品、介绍、 | ||
| 系统响应 | 系统提示修改菜品信息成功,并跳转菜品管理页面 | ||
| 前置条件 | 用户登录 | 后置条件 | 用户成功修改菜品 |
| 交互行为 | 1.用户登录系统 2.用户输入需修改的菜品信息,进行修改 3.系统校验菜品信息 4.根据菜品id从数据库dish表中同步修改后的菜品信息 5.返回页面修改菜品成功信息,跳转到菜品管理页面 | ||
| 特别说明 | 用户需先登录 | ||
表资讯详情测试表
| 资讯详情编号 | 资讯详情名称 | 资讯详情条件 | 资讯详情步骤 | 资讯详情说明 | 资讯详情结果 |
|---|---|---|---|---|---|
| test_detailnews | 资讯详情测试用例 | 在页面中点击任意资讯详情超链接 | 在页面中点击资讯超链接 | 获取资讯id信息后,将跳转到对应资讯控制层中获取资讯详情信息,并将News字段信息返回展示到页面中 | 页面展示资讯的详细信息,资讯详情功能正确 |
修改资讯信息用例描述,具体用例描述如表2-x所示:
表2-x修改资讯信息用例描述表
| 编号 | 1-x | 用例名称 | 修改资讯信息 |
|---|---|---|---|
| 使用人员 | 用户 | ||
| 输入 | 资讯、添加时间、标题、资讯id、封面、 | ||
| 系统响应 | 系统提示修改资讯信息成功,并跳转资讯管理页面 | ||
| 前置条件 | 用户登录 | 后置条件 | 用户成功修改资讯 |
| 交互行为 | 1.用户登录系统 2.用户输入需修改的资讯信息,进行修改 3.系统校验资讯信息 4.根据资讯id从数据库news表中同步修改后的资讯信息 5.返回页面修改资讯成功信息,跳转到资讯管理页面 | ||
| 特别说明 | 用户需先登录 | ||
表购物车详情测试表
| 购物车详情编号 | 购物车详情名称 | 购物车详情条件 | 购物车详情步骤 | 购物车详情说明 | 购物车详情结果 |
|---|---|---|---|---|---|
| test_detailshoppingcart | 购物车详情测试用例 | 在页面中点击任意购物车详情超链接 | 在页面中点击购物车超链接 | 获取购物车id信息后,将跳转到对应购物车控制层中获取购物车详情信息,并将Shoppingcart字段信息返回展示到页面中 | 页面展示购物车的详细信息,购物车详情功能正确 |
修改购物车信息用例描述,具体用例描述如表2-x所示:
表2-x修改购物车信息用例描述表
| 编号 | 1-x | 用例名称 | 修改购物车信息 |
|---|---|---|---|
| 使用人员 | 用户 | ||
| 输入 | 数量、菜品id、价格、客户id、购物车、客户、菜品、 | ||
| 系统响应 | 系统提示修改购物车信息成功,并跳转购物车管理页面 | ||
| 前置条件 | 用户登录 | 后置条件 | 用户成功修改购物车 |
| 交互行为 | 1.用户登录系统 2.用户输入需修改的购物车信息,进行修改 3.系统校验购物车信息 4.根据购物车id从数据库shoppingcart表中同步修改后的购物车信息 5.返回页面修改购物车成功信息,跳转到购物车管理页面 | ||
| 特别说明 | 用户需先登录 | ||
表菜品类型详情测试表
| 菜品类型详情编号 | 菜品类型详情名称 | 菜品类型详情条件 | 菜品类型详情步骤 | 菜品类型详情说明 | 菜品类型详情结果 |
|---|---|---|---|---|---|
| test_detaildishtype | 菜品类型详情测试用例 | 在页面中点击任意菜品类型详情超链接 | 在页面中点击菜品类型超链接 | 获取菜品类型id信息后,将跳转到对应菜品类型控制层中获取菜品类型详情信息,并将Dishtype字段信息返回展示到页面中 | 页面展示菜品类型的详细信息,菜品类型详情功能正确 |
修改菜品类型信息用例描述,具体用例描述如表2-x所示:
表2-x修改菜品类型信息用例描述表
| 编号 | 1-x | 用例名称 | 修改菜品类型信息 |
|---|---|---|---|
| 使用人员 | 用户 | ||
| 输入 | 菜品类型id、名称、 | ||
| 系统响应 | 系统提示修改菜品类型信息成功,并跳转菜品类型管理页面 | ||
| 前置条件 | 用户登录 | 后置条件 | 用户成功修改菜品类型 |
| 交互行为 | 1.用户登录系统 2.用户输入需修改的菜品类型信息,进行修改 3.系统校验菜品类型信息 4.根据菜品类型id从数据库dishtype表中同步修改后的菜品类型信息 5.返回页面修改菜品类型成功信息,跳转到菜品类型管理页面 | ||
| 特别说明 | 用户需先登录 | ||
表订单详情测试表
| 订单详情编号 | 订单详情名称 | 订单详情条件 | 订单详情步骤 | 订单详情说明 | 订单详情结果 |
|---|---|---|---|---|---|
| test_detailorder | 订单详情测试用例 | 在页面中点击任意订单详情超链接 | 在页面中点击订单超链接 | 获取订单id信息后,将跳转到对应订单控制层中获取订单详情信息,并将Order字段信息返回展示到页面中 | 页面展示订单的详细信息,订单详情功能正确 |
修改订单信息用例描述,具体用例描述如表2-x所示:
表2-x修改订单信息用例描述表
| 编号 | 1-x | 用例名称 | 修改订单信息 |
|---|---|---|---|
| 使用人员 | 用户 | ||
| 输入 | 餐桌id、价格、客户id、菜品id、订单id、订单、客户、数量、菜品、 | ||
| 系统响应 | 系统提示修改订单信息成功,并跳转订单管理页面 | ||
| 前置条件 | 用户登录 | 后置条件 | 用户成功修改订单 |
| 交互行为 | 1.用户登录系统 2.用户输入需修改的订单信息,进行修改 3.系统校验订单信息 4.根据订单id从数据库order表中同步修改后的订单信息 5.返回页面修改订单成功信息,跳转到订单管理页面 | ||
| 特别说明 | 用户需先登录 | ||
专业程序代做
为你量身定制的程序设计
诚信经营,我们将尽心尽力为你完成指定功能
十年程序经验,尽在全微程序设计